McDowell Mohun Bagan celebrate Centenary of Historic IFA Shield win in 1911
29-Jul, 2011
Kolkata , 29-Jul, 2011 :
McDowell Mohun Bagan celebrated the Centenary of the Historic IFA Shield victory over East Yorkshire Regiment in style with a two-day event that ranged from exhibition football matches to felicitations and musical performances.
The celebrations were kicked off at the McDowell Mohun Bagan Ground on the 28th of July with 5 exhibition football matches. The first match was held amongst the trainees of the Mohun Bagan Goalz Project where Team A beat Team B 3-0, followed by a match between the U-13 club team and the Mohun Bagan SAIL Football Academy; the match ended goalless.
This was followed by a match between the two academies run by McDowell Mohun Bagan, the Jalpaiguri Academy and the Mohun Bagan SAIL Football Academy, Durgapur which also ended goalless, but it was a keenly contested game. This was followed by the very popular match between media personnel and the Artists forum, where Artists forum took avenged their last year's defeat and won the match 2-0.
The largest cheer, however, was reserved for the last match of the day, which was the match between the ex-players of McDowell Mohun Bagan. As has been the case with every year, this match was cheered on by a huge crowd who had gathered to celebrate the beginning of the two-day celebrations. Around 110 ex-players of McDowell Mohun Bagan participated in the match and around 40 ex-players were also present who did not participate in the match. This match ended in a goalless draw.
The main celebrations happened on the 29th of July at the Netaji Indoor Stadium. A pleasant surprise was in store for all members and supporters in the form of a procession of the Immortal XI, which started from Maidan and went to Shyambazar. The procession contained statues of all the players who played in the Historic 1911 Final. This program was organized by Atin Ghosh.
Meanwhile, the celebrations inside Netaji Indoor Stadium started with Indrani Sen performing Rabindra Sangeet in her pleasant voice followed by Babul Supriyo singing some melodious numbers including a couple of McDowell Mohun Bagan songs. Babul Supriyo, a McDowell Mohun Bagan supporter, wowed the crowd by his witty comments and also brought Barreto, Sunil Chhetri and our new coach Mr Steve Darby on stage to dance with him and they happily obliged, much to the delight of the crowd.
An interview of Megastar Amitabh Bachchan was shown where he shared his experience of seeing McDowell Mohun Bagan matches in Kolkata in the late 60s. He also expressed his love and support for McDowell Mohun Bagan.
This was followed by the felicitation ceremony. The Honourable Chief Minister of Bengal, Ms Mamata Banerjee graced the occasion with her presence and spoke eloquently about the importance of football in Bengal’s history and how McDowell Mohun Bagan has borne the mantle of football throughout the entire history of not only this state but the country. 39 ex-captains of McDowell Mohun Bagan, right from Sailen Manna to Chuni Goswami to present-day captains, Mehtab Hossain and Ishfaq Ahmed, were felicitated. The largest cheers were reserved for Subrata Bhattacharya and Jose Barreto. In fact, Jose Barreto received a huge cheer from the crowd when he entered the Netaji Indoor Stadium. The crew of the film ‘EGARO’ were also felicitated for creating such a beautiful film in honour of the 1911 Shield victory. Current Indian Striker and this year’s star recruit - Sunil Chhetri was felicitated for winning the Arjuna Award this year. The crowning moment was the awarding of MOHUN BAGAN RATNA to P K Banerjee for his outstanding service as a coach, the honours for which were done by Ms Mamata Banerjee.
Mohun Bagan SAIL Football Academy cadet Sonu Kumar was chosen Player of the Year and Chief Minister Mamata Banerjee was given honorary membership of McDowell Mohun Bagan .
The audience were then treated to some fine musical performances by Shreya Ghoshal who gave a sterling performance from 8 pm to 10 pm and the festivities were brought to an end with the National Anthem.
